State Route 60 (Princes Highway & Northern Distributor)
(Bulli Tops to Yallah)
Existing roads were re-named ‘Princes Highway’ after the visit to Australia in 1920 of the Prince of Wales (who became King Edward VIII, thence the late Duke of Windsor). The highway was officially opened on August 10 1920 at Warragul, Victoria.
State Route 60 is the Princes Highway between Bulli
Tops and Yallah (about 30 minutes south of Wollongong).
This route was once National Route 1 and also Alternate
National Route 1 after the F6 freeway opened in the
1960s.
The route passes through the towns of Bulli, Thirroul,
Fairy Meadow, Wollongong, Figtree, Unanderra, Dapto
and others and is a mixture of 2 lane single carriageway,
4 lane single carriageway and short sections of divided
4 lane road.
The route takes in the Princes Highway and also the
Northern Distributor.
